mini-reconciliation compares a system (internal) transaction CSV against one or more bank statement CSVs and reports:
- Matched transactions (system ↔ bank)
- Transactions present only in the system
- Transactions present only in the bank statement(s)
- Possible discrepancies (e.g. amounts or dates differ)
- Single binary CLI (no server required)
- Accepts multiple bank statement CSV files
- Date range filtering (start / end)
- Outputs a JSON reconciliation report suitable for further processing/automation

make installThe CLI expects:
-system— path to the system (internal) transactions CSV-bank— comma-separated list of bank statement CSV file paths-start— start date (YYYY-MM-DD)-end— end date (YYYY-MM-DD)
Example:
./reconciler \
-system="examples/transactions/system_transactions.csv" \
-bank="examples/statements/statement_bank_A.csv,examples/statements/statement_bank_B.csv" \
-start="2025-09-01" \
-end="2025-09-05"Notes:
-bankaccepts multiple comma-separated file paths (so you can reconcile a single system file against many bank statements)- Date filtering uses the YYYY-MM-DD format
There are many ways to format CSVs. The CLI reads CSVs from examples/ in the repo. If you adapt your own CSVs, make sure they contain at least:
id,date,amount,description
id,date,amount,description
Requirements:
dateshould be in a parseable ISO-like format (e.g. YYYY-MM-DD or YYYY-MM-DDTHH:MM:SS)amountshould be a numeric value; debit/credit conventions vary—ensure your file consistently uses positive/negative or single-sided format- If your bank CSV includes extra columns (bank reference number, balance, currency), the gateway/adapter code should ignore or map them—check the example CSVs in
examples/to confirm exact headings and order
